The present invention discloses a system and method for copying and reproducing a plant growth environment. The system comprises a source scene plant growth environment portion and a target scene plant growth environment portion. The source scene plant growth environment portion independently includes an embedded ARM controller module, a power supply module, an air temperature sensor, an air humidity sensor, an illumination sensor, a carbon dioxide concentration sensor, a soil temperature sensor, a soil humidity sensor, a soil PH sensor, a remote server and a PC webpage front end. The method for copying and reproducing the plant growth environment is able to simulate the growth environments of plants with high values only growing in remote and extreme conditions, is high in universality, and is able to obtain optimal growth indexes of plants through large-scale data acquisition of real crop growth indexes to form plant light formulas and plant growth target parameters and obtain expert data so as to solve the problems of the indoor cultivation bottleneck technology and the plant growth luminous environment, form a plant light formula and generate very practical social benefits.

technical field [0001] The invention relates to the technical field of plant growth environment control, in particular to a system and method for replicating and reproducing the plant growth environment. Background technique [0002] As we all know, all kinds of plants survive in their own unique geographical environment. They have formed unique growth requirements in the evolution of natural environment life for hundreds of millions of years, including sunlight, temperature, humidity, carbon dioxide concentration, soil pH and so on. In the traditional planting industry, people usually only rely on personal experience to plant. They cannot accurately estimate the current growth status of the plants, nor can they accurately control the water and light intensity required by the plants.
